Baltimore Workers’ Compensation Lawyers: Restaurant EmployeesAnytime you go out to eat at a restaurant, a host typically greets you as you enter, a server takes and delivers your order, and the chef prepares the food that you eat. There are also the employees working behind the scenes washing dishes, cleaning bathrooms, removing ice and snow from the parking lot, and other tasks necessary for a restaurant to run smoothly. While working in a restaurant can be a rewarding, it can also be physically demanding, causing a range of workplace injuries.

Depending on the employee’s job responsibilities, the potential injuries can range from minor to severe. For example, a chef could suffer from severe burns from a hot grease spill. A server could fall on a slippery kitchen floor, resulting in a compound fracture from the impact of the fall. A restaurant manager could suffer from a serious spine injury from falling while removing ice from the sidewalk outside the restaurant. Dishwashers who do the same repetitive tasks every day often experience chronic joint pain. These are just a few of the many injuries that can, and do, occur in restaurants across the country.

When an employee is injured while on the job, Workers’ Compensation is designed to provide financial compensation for his or her injuries, including medical costs and lost wages. It is important that you act quickly and report the workplace accident to your employer as soon as possible. Seek immediate medical attention for your injuries and make sure that you request copies of all medical reports and tests. Examples of Restaurant Employee Settlements 

The following are two examples of food industry employees who received Workers’ Compensation settlements for their injuries that occurred while working in a restaurant setting:

  • A worker who fractured his wrist after slipping on a wet floor received a Workers’ Compensation settlement of $25,043.75 resulting from a right distal radium ulnar fracture.
  • After ongoing, repeated use of his arm, a restaurant butcher could not return to work after being diagnosed with ulnar nerve release, shoulder arthroscopy, and trigger thumb. He received a Workers’ Compensation settlement of $138,704.70.
